Before attempting to park the M5 F90 in challenging environments, it is crucial to understand its physical dimensions. The Live Cockpit Professional utilizes multiple high-definition cameras placed around the chassis. It stitches together a virtual 3D bird's-eye view of your vehicle.
The M5 F90 can park itself. When driving past parking spaces at low speeds (under 22 mph), the ultrasonic sensors measure available gaps.
